Application of System Dynamics Methodology for determination of sustainable sardine catch in Eastern Adriatic
In this paper qualitative and quantitative models of observed sardine population are made using available biological data for sardine in the Adriatic Sea. According to the System dynamics methodology Schaefer production model for sardine population is presented. Several simulation scenarios for determination of sustainable sardine catch are made, all in Powersim and DYNAMO program package. The Schaefer production model is often applied for investigation behavior dynamics of fish population, particularly for efficient management of marine biological resources including their protection. Alegria-Hernandez (1983) also used Schaefer and Fox production models for sardine population in eastern Adriatic. In this paper Schaefer production model is used due to lack of appropriate biological data for any other model. Sardine population is chosen due to its great economic importance to Croatian fishing.
